The VT902ESW is a NEMA 4X (IP66) system designed to meet Class 2, Div 2
protection. The purge system uses an automatic pressure switch to
automatically trigger alarms in case of pressure loss. Ideal for extreme environments, the VT902ESW industrial computer and its predecessors are currently in use in coal mines, rock quarries, oil rigs, chemical manufacturing plants and production floors which are located in Class 2, Division 2 environments. The VT902ESW is engineered for extremely rugged conditions, both indoors and out.

Z Type Purge System w/ Pressure Switch (Class 2, Div 2 Protection)
This Rapid Exchange® enclosure pressurization that operates on a supply of
compressed instrument air or inert gas. It regulates and monitors pressure within
sealed (protected) enclosure(s), in order to prevent combustible dust accumulation
or remove and prevent flammable gas or vapor accumulations. In Class II areas,
the system maintains a "safe" (1.0") pressure. This process reduces the hazardous
(classified) area rating within the enclosure(s), in accordance with the NEC - NFPA
70, Article 500, NFPA 496 and ISA 12.4.

OPERATION
In accordance with system instructions, start-up requires air supply to be engaged
and enclosure power to be de-energized. In Class II areas, all dust must be
removed from the enclosure(s). The enclosure protection vent (if used) must be
tested and enclosure(s) must be sealed. The enclosure pressure control regulator is then used to set a safe reading on the enclosure pressure gauge. In Class II areas, power can be energized when safe pressure is stable. Loss of safe pressure in Class I or II areas requires immediate attention, unless power is de-energized. WPS style systems include an explosion proof differential pressure switch with form "C" contacts for audible or visual alarm systems.
